If the member wishes to use this method, he/she must complete a Voucher Request Form and send it to the Plan office, or call the Plan office at 212-815-1531 and request a Voucher. The VDT Program is an Occupational Vision Care Benefit that became effective September 1, 1992, in conjunction with the existing Welfare Fund/Union vision care benefits. Many City employees regularly spend twenty (20) hours or more per week using Video Display Terminals (VDTs) and as a result, may experience visual symptoms, such as eyestrain. Upon receipt of the request, a voucher together with a listing of participating opticians will be forwarded to the member’s home.
